Kuihua Zhang is a scholar working on Biomaterials, Biomedical Engineering and Cellular and Molecular Neuroscience. According to data from OpenAlex, Kuihua Zhang has authored 37 papers receiving a total of 1.7k indexed citations (citations by other indexed papers that have themselves been cited), including 34 papers in Biomaterials, 24 papers in Biomedical Engineering and 10 papers in Cellular and Molecular Neuroscience. Recurrent topics in Kuihua Zhang’s work include Electrospun Nanofibers in Biomedical Applications (32 papers), Silk-based biomaterials and applications (20 papers) and Bone Tissue Engineering Materials (16 papers). Kuihua Zhang is often cited by papers focused on Electrospun Nanofibers in Biomedical Applications (32 papers), Silk-based biomaterials and applications (20 papers) and Bone Tissue Engineering Materials (16 papers). Kuihua Zhang collaborates with scholars based in China, Saudi Arabia and Australia. Kuihua Zhang's co-authors include Hongsheng Wang, Xiumei Mo, Linpeng Fan, Chunyang Wang, Chuanglong He, Xiumei Mo, Chen Huang, Anlin Yin, Zengxiao Cai and Xiumei Mo and has published in prestigious journals such as ACS Applied Materials & Interfaces, International Journal of Molecular Sciences and Chemical Geology.
